In today’s data centerswhere rack density continues to increase and high efficiency is essential one common “silent cost” is uncontrolled airflow. When hot exhaust air from the rear of the racks mixes back into the cold air stream, the cooling system has to work harder, server inlet temperatures become unstable, and energy consumption increases.


Hot Aisle Containment (HAC) is a solution that is simple in concept yet delivers a significant impact: it isolates the hot airflow path (hot aisle) to prevent server exhaust air from recirculating and “interfering” with the cold airflow path.

HAC is designed as an enclosure that surrounds the hot aisle corridor, with hot air returned through the top (top return). This results in a more controlled airflow pattern, more stable cooling performance, and improved operational efficiency.


Why Is Hot Aisle Containment Important?


Improved cooling efficiency AC/CRAC systems do not have to “work extra” because hot exhaust air is properly captured and managed.

Supports higher rack densityIdeal for modern data centers with increasing IT loads and higher power density per rack.

Enhanced control and monitoringEasier to monitor hot aisle conditions and ensure the containment system performs as intended.


1) Top Partition

The upper section of the containment functions as the hot air return pathway. With a top-return configuration, hot exhaust air from the servers is directed back to the return path without recirculating into the cold aisle, significantly reducing the risk of short-circuit airflow.


2) Containment Frame

The primary structure of the HAC uses a combination of materials that are robust and visually clean:

  • 6 mm Polycarbonate Panels: transparent, impact-resistant, and enable easy visual inspection.

  • 40×40 mm Aluminum Extrusion Frame: strong, precise, modular, and easy to expand or modify.

This design makes the HAC not only functional, but also professional in appearance for data center environments.


3) Overhead Cable Tray

Effective cable management is essential for healthy airflow. The overhead cable tray keeps cabling organized and away from critical airflow zones—reducing airflow obstruction caused by cable congestion and simplifying maintenance as well as network/power expansion.


4) Server Rack

The racks are the primary source of hot exhaust air captured by the containment. With HAC, hot air from the rear side of the racks is controlled more effectively. For maximum performance, the use of blanking panels and grommets also helps minimize airflow bypass.


5) Automatic Sliding Door

Access to the HAC corridor is made more modern and efficient with an automatic sliding door. Compared to swing doors, this system reduces hot air leakage during access events. It can be integrated with proximity sensors, push buttons, or access control systems, helping maintain airflow stability during operation.


6) Monitoring System

A monitoring system is installed as a display panel on the outside of the containment to provide the operations team with quick visibility of hot aisle conditions. With monitoring in place, you gain better control to ensure the containment operates as designed and conditions remain stable.


7) Cover Door

The cover door utilizes:

  • SPCC 1.5 mm: a clean and rigid panel material

  • Black Sandy Powder Coating: an elegant industrial finish with strong wear and corrosion resistance

  • C3 Standard Grade: corrosion protection suitable for indoor industrial environments, ideal for data center/technical rooms
